SAP 배포 사이클 조회 및 예시
SAP 배포 사이클이란 무엇인가요?
SAP(시스템 애플리케이션 제품)은 현대적인 비즈니스에 핵심적인 역할을 수행하는 ERP(기업 자원 관리) 소프트웨어입니다. SAP 이용사는 비즈니스 프로세스를 개선하고 효율성을 극대화하기 위해 SAP 배포 사이클을 사용합니다.
배포 사이클은 SAP 시스템에서 개발되고 테스트되어 운영 환경으로 옮겨지는 과정입니다. 배포 사이클의 주요 목적은 변경 사항을 신속하고 안정적으로 제공하는 것입니다. 이를 통해 사업 프로세스의 연속성과 안정성을 보장하며, 잠재적인 문제를 사전에 탐지하고 수정할 수 있습니다.
SAP 배포 사이클 종류
SAP 배포 사이클은 주로 다음과 같은 단계로 구성됩니다.
1. 개발 (Development)
개발 단계에서는 변경 사항이 개발 서버에서 구현됩니다. 이 단계에서는 문제가 발생하더라도 운영 환경에 영향을 주지 않습니다. 소스 코드 수정, 테스트 케이스 작성 등을 포함합니다.
2. 테스트 (Testing)
테스트 단계에서는 개발된 변경 사항을 테스트 서버에서 검증합니다. 다양한 테스트 수준을 포함하며, 소스 코드 검증, 성능 테스트, 사용자 요구 사항 확인 등을 수행합니다.
3. 승인 (Approval)
배포하기 위해서는 테스트와 검수를 거쳐야 합니다. 승인 단계에서는 변경 사항에 대한 최종 검토와 승인 과정이 진행됩니다. 승인 프로세스는 조직의 규칙과 정책에 따라 다양하게 구성됩니다.
4. 운영 (Production)
운영 단계에서 승인된 변경 사항은 실제 운영 환경으로 배포됩니다. 사용자가 실제로 시스템에 액세스하고 작업할 수 있습니다. 이 단계에서는 변경 사항에 대한 모니터링과 문제 해결이 필요합니다.
SAP 배포 사이클 예시
다음은 한 예시로서 SAP 배포 사이클의 각 단계를 살펴보겠습니다.
1. 개발 (Development)
개발자는 요구 사항에 따라 소스 코드를 수정하고 새로운 기능을 개발합니다. 이 과정에서 개인 개발 서버에 변경 사항을 저장하고 테스트합니다.
2. 테스트 (Testing)
테스트 팀은 개발된 변경 사항을 테스트 서버에 배포하고 다양한 테스트를 수행합니다. 이 단계에서는 사용자 요구 사항을 충족시키는지 확인하고 시스템의 성능을 평가합니다.
3. 승인 (Approval)
변경 사항이 테스트와 검수를 통과하면 승인 프로세스가 시작됩니다. 이 단계에서는 변경 사항이 실제 운영 환경에 적용될 준비가 되었는지를 확인합니다.
4. 운영 (Production)
변경 사항이 최종 승인을 받으면 운영 환경에 배포됩니다. 실제 사용자는 업무를 진행하고 제품이나 서비스를 이용할 수 있습니다. 운영 단계에서는 변경 사항을 모니터링하고 문제가 발생하는 경우 대응합니다.
결론
SAP 배포 사이클은 변경 사항을 안정적이고 신속하게 운영 환경에 제공하기 위한 프로세스입니다. 개발, 테스트, 승인, 운영 등의 단계를 거치며, 각 단계마다 특정 역할과 책임이 있습니다. SAP 배포 사이클의 적절한 실행은 비즈니스 프로세스의 안정성을 보장하고 잠재적인 문제를 사전에 탐지할 수 있게 해줍니다.
이해를 돕기 위해 예시를 포함한 이 블로그 글이 SAP 배포 사이클의 개념과 프로세스에 대해 도움이 되었기를 바랍니다. SAP 시스템을 사용하는 조직은 최적의 경험과 원활한 배포를 위해 SAP 배포 사이클을 효과적으로 구현하고 관리해야 합니다.